Which rules apply to you
Terrace Park is one of 36 incorporated places in Hamilton County, a county of about 840,000 people. The county's largest is Cincinnati, about 10.5 miles away.
Coverage itself is set statewide, not locally. Ohio Medicaid covers medically necessary ABA for eligible children anywhere in Ohio, and Ohio’s autism insurance law reaches private plans issued in the state. Your address changes which providers can reach you — it doesn’t change whether you’re covered.
